Using smartphone apps in STD interviews to find sexual partners.

Melissa Pennise1, Roxana Inscho1, Kate Herpin1

  • 1Monroe County Department of Public Health, Rochester, NY.

Public Health Reports (Washington, D.C. : 1974)
|May 2, 2015
PubMed
Summary

Disease intervention specialists used smartphone technology to enhance contact tracing for sexually transmitted diseases (STDs) among men who have sex with men. This approach improved partner elicitation and notification, aiding in case finding.

Area of Science:

  • Public Health
  • Epidemiology
  • Digital Health

Background:

  • Smartphone applications are increasingly utilized for casual sexual encounters, elevating the risk of sexually transmitted diseases (STDs).
  • Traditional methods of contact tracing in STD investigations can be augmented by integrating smartphone technology into field interviews.

Purpose of the Study:

  • To evaluate the effectiveness of smartphone technology in enhancing contact elicitation during STD investigations.
  • To assess the impact of using smartphone apps by disease intervention specialists (DISs) in identifying and notifying sexual partners.

Main Methods:

  • A large, multi-infection STD investigation was conducted among men who have sex with men (MSM) using index case and cluster interviews.
  • Disease intervention specialists utilized smartphone apps to access partner information (inboxes, profiles) when traditional contact details were unavailable.

  • Social network mapping was employed to visualize the investigation's scope and the influence of smartphone access.
  • Main Results:

    • Smartphone technology facilitated the elicitation of an average of eight partners per interview.
    • Of the 117 sexual dyads, 21 originated online or via smartphone apps.
    • Smartphone-assisted methods led to the location and notification of exposed partners, contributing to the identification of new STD/HIV cases.

    Conclusions:

    • The integration of smartphone technology by DISs in field settings significantly improved the efficiency of contact elicitation.
    • This technological enhancement resulted in successful partner notification and contributed to effective STD/HIV case finding.
